> First one:
> I know various people (including me) that store to disk, and tried
>
> Action on Purge = Truncate
>
> but they all reported that the actual filesystem files did not get truncated 
> to zero bytes.
> Especially when using a Volume just once, this is rather unfortunate.
>
> So, question: does action on purge = truncate actually work for someone here?
>

Were the volumes in question purged? I bet the answer is no. That is
unless you limited the # of volumes in your pool.

John
